Your trip will culminate with a bat mitzvah at the Kotel. Festively escorted from the gates of the Old City to the Kotel Plaza under a chuppah canopy, your family will be surrounded by lively musicians, friends, and a community of women who will lead everyone in song and dance. The ceremony will take place in the women’s section of the Kotel, but male family members and friends can participate and see from behind the women’s section, and hear everything that happens during the prayer service through wireless headsets that are provided.
